Options
All
  • Public
  • Public/Protected
  • All
Menu

Class TR7

Class that manages TR7 series.

TR7シリーズを管理するクラス。

Hierarchy

  • TR7

Implements

Index

Properties

Methods

Properties

_peripheral

_peripheral: BleRemotePeripheral | null = null

Methods

Static getData

  • Get data from TR7 series.

    T7シリーズからデータを取得。

    Parameters

    • peripheral: BleRemotePeripheral

      Instance of BleRemotePeripheral. BleRemotePeripheralのインスタンス。

    Returns TR7Data | null

    Data recieved from TR7. TR7から受け取ったデータ。

    {
       deviceSerial: デバイスシリアル
       controlCode: コントロールコード
       counter: カウンタ
       statusCode1: ステータスコード1
       statusCode2: ステータスコード2
       temperature: temperature 温度 (Unit: 0.1 degC)
       humidity: humidity 湿度 (Unit: 0.1 %)
    }

Static info

Static isDevice

  • Verify that the received peripheral is from the TR7.

    受け取ったPeripheralがTR7シリーズのものかどうかを確認する。

    Parameters

    • peripheral: BleRemotePeripheral

      Instance of BleRemotePeripheral. BleRemotePeripheralのインスタンス。

    Returns boolean

    Whether it is the TR7 or not. TR7かどうか。

Generated using TypeDoc